Does Polish Army Veterans Invalid Home accept Medicare or Medicaid?
Medicare excludes funding for room and board at residential care homes, focusing on medical needs instead. It may cover specific treatments or therapies prescribed by healthcare providers. Medicaid may help with care expenses for eligible individuals but generally does not cover housing. Call (800) 755-1458 to learn more about financial support and eligibility.
